Building a Repeatable Review System
Most business owners wait for reviews to happen organically, which is a recipe for inconsistency. To grow, you need a system. The best time to ask for a review is immediately after you have completed the final cleanup and the customer is admiring their new, smooth driveway. At this moment, their satisfaction is at its peak. Do not leave it to chance. Create a simple, professional card or a follow-up text message that includes a direct link to your Google Business Profile. By making the process as frictionless as possible, you remove the mental effort required for the customer to leave feedback. If they have to search for your business name, they will likely get distracted and forget. Send them the link while they are standing right in front of the finished product.

Optimizing Your Google Business Profile
Your Google Business Profile is the hub of your local search presence. If your profile is barren, potential customers will assume your business is either inactive or unreliable. Ensure your business name, address, and phone number are consistent across the entire web. Upload high-quality photos of your recent paving projects in Fall River. Before and after shots are incredibly powerful for asphalt work, as they provide visual proof of your craftsmanship. When responding to reviews, always mention the specific location and the type of work performed. For example, if a client in Somerset praises your crew, respond by saying thanks for choosing Fall River Paving for their new driveway installation in Somerset. This adds local keywords to your profile, which tells Google that you are a relevant choice for people searching in that specific town.

Mastering the Art of Responding
The way you handle reviews, especially the negative ones, defines your brand character. Never ignore a review. If you receive a positive comment, thank the customer by name and reiterate your commitment to quality. If you receive a negative review, remain professional, objective, and solution-oriented. Do not get into an argument in the public comment section. Instead, acknowledge their concern, apologize for any inconvenience, and ask them to contact you directly at the office so you can make it right. This shows potential customers that you are a business owner who takes responsibility and values customer satisfaction. Even a negative review can become a positive marketing tool if your response shows that you are a reasonable, hardworking person who stands behind their paving work.
